Received: by 10.192.165.148 with SMTP id m20csp640956imm; Fri, 4 May 2018 04:07:01 -0700 (PDT) X-Google-Smtp-Source: AB8JxZrcu/pwM648rNFd3okkkz8nOSJGVCrSm0ucxv2hBWNZdl5ZL8KN2dz8PIWX+c318UHZOPIV X-Received: by 2002:a63:7c14:: with SMTP id x20-v6mr22272418pgc.161.1525432021804; Fri, 04 May 2018 04:07:01 -0700 (PDT) ARC-Seal: i=1; a=rsa-sha256; t=1525432021; cv=none; d=google.com; s=arc-20160816; b=zePnITFVlDV8rdBZvRmoVKqnxjAv79d0cq86Wk7+lcgcnzO2ooQFLWhdJCt6iM7WNt ikn15TlSoGkc0i1mHIrKQThcz5DEGb2/KIYioFKDMAWd7DaAryy8ms0xH+ooOsrDV8e0 pM3ThBY7vlwPVv+0Dic9BuT+u/bXTlthtFdOB3wZkTXbeSY4wDkdTnn7J25AcyI/7Fd1 N2wik2skh51npGVg/jyUgJ0yybA9ESGqoCy4UKmrMNQ6nan3covZkC2C/BqND7bDjlwS rUr4+3jWgFiTc6535Tixi8Xd7F3NHJdBlmkN4EG/xYKrlYuqDSV2vK6cuAMzKZaBJ+Zd gGSw== ARC-Message-Signature: i=1; a=rsa-sha256; c=relaxed/relaxed; d=google.com; s=arc-20160816; h=list-id:precedence:sender:references:cms-type :content-transfer-encoding:mime-version:in-reply-to:user-agent :message-id:date:subject:cc:to:from:dkim-signature:dkim-filter :arc-authentication-results; bh=lnyn+6fLDkTpfJzTc3ltfF8M5qQZvV7Zc7/YbWI8vmc=; b=Db4Qg/UsecIV7IjCksuaBd73REzmNpg4IrmqU3ETRYCGu9hvANpfZrMYS2HsEfqgHL MPzAV5m88Xg0Ig9cd8P5BnGgxCpOD3q6nGlA4myTQvBwPOKUYXwbFlJRJnAIrozAceFT uBqu1jy/e3wKCY4mMLJUXP7cG6fKpdK0dkF/85r3YkHpFWXnw5dnwGBLf1ntXnKjpcNo SBYUOB3L8Yx2zgIidTv1gJ1wKZrkDO1yChy/bn9AAcMaQhhoUEhI8HA+8uShZyrWs5ez pzfL8afnurpVJPz2P6MzXfAA06A7YpHyce61MuecMb3AvByPZRLUAU0CttO/Aj4DDaFj Z/wA== ARC-Authentication-Results: i=1; mx.google.com; dkim=pass header.i=@samsung.com header.s=mail20170921 header.b=tHMVbzOc;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=samsung.com Return-Path: Received: from vger.kernel.org (vger.kernel.org. [209.132.180.67]) by mx.google.com with ESMTP id d9si16178046pfm.226.2018.05.04.04.06.47; Fri, 04 May 2018 04:07:01 -0700 (PDT) Received-SPF: p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) client-ip=209.132.180.67; Authentication-Results: mx.google.com; dkim=pass header.i=@samsung.com header.s=mail20170921 header.b=tHMVbzOc; spf=pass (google.com: best guess record for domain of linux-kernel-owner@vger.kernel.org designates 209.132.180.67 as permitted sender) smtp.mailfrom=linux-kernel-owner@vger.kernel.org; dmarc=pass (p=NONE sp=NONE dis=NONE) header.from=samsung.com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1751350AbeEDLFZ (ORCPT + 99 others); Fri, 4 May 2018 07:05:25 -0400 Received: from mailout1.w1.samsung.com ([210.118.77.11]:38902 "EHLO mailout1.w1.samsung.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1751106AbeEDLFX (ORCPT ); Fri, 4 May 2018 07:05:23 -0400 Received: from eucas1p1.samsung.com (unknown [182.198.249.206]) by mailout1.w1.samsung.com (KnoxPortal) with ESMTP id 20180504110520euoutp017c13200534b3f2a618bd49fbb1364a53~rbD-4wFNi3044830448euoutp017; Fri, 4 May 2018 11:05:20 +0000 (GMT) DKIM-Filter: OpenDKIM Filter v2.11.0 mailout1.w1.samsung.com 20180504110520euoutp017c13200534b3f2a618bd49fbb1364a53~rbD-4wFNi3044830448euoutp017 D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=samsung.com; s=mail20170921; t=1525431920; bh=lnyn+6fLDkTpfJzTc3ltfF8M5qQZvV7Zc7/YbWI8vmc=; h=From:To:Cc:Subject:Date:In-reply-to:References:From; b=tHMVbzOc2fWDY0rDmYxqaCyV3+EP43woMXdApvI3gxJanXMn6ORdkcuoJmeRVOn2T RfwN1v6z2Qg54H6FP6wrqfbgYqxFi/Ovv6wv0dTFqz7CyPITR6mHzz1VE449LivG8N QlBvFRf5plMH6foyOf5LKBgIF9pL3t8QBciPIj7U= Received: from eusmges2new.samsung.com (unknown [203.254.199.244]) by eucas1p2.samsung.com (KnoxPortal) with ESMTP id 20180504110520eucas1p247230c71ef8391dd9550acf7ebaa1daa~rbD-QaHo71731217312eucas1p2C; Fri, 4 May 2018 11:05:20 +0000 (GMT) Received: from eucas1p2.samsung.com ( [182.198.249.207]) by eusmges2new.samsung.com (EUCPMTA) with SMTP id 31.FD.17380.F6E3CEA5; Fri, 4 May 2018 12:05:19 +0100 (BST) Received: from eusmgms1.samsung.com (unknown [182.198.249.179]) by eucas1p1.samsung.com (KnoxPortal) with ESMTP id 20180504110518eucas1p1f79dec0a8def38083f82885c9c47bd5d~rbD9nR6mW1472514725eucas1p1B; Fri, 4 May 2018 11:05:18 +0000 (GMT) X-AuditID: cbfec7f4-6f9ff700000043e4-67-5aec3e6f3d30 Received: from eusync4.samsung.com ( [203.254.199.214]) by eusmgms1.samsung.com (EUCPMTA) with SMTP id 53.C6.04178.D6E3CEA5; Fri, 4 May 2018 12:05:17 +0100 (BST) Received: from amdc3058.localnet ([106.120.53.102]) by eusync4.samsung.com (Oracle Communications Messaging Server 7.0.5.31.0 64bit (built May 5 2014)) with ESMTPA id <0P8700LD0ASTES10@eusync4.samsung.com>; Fri, 04 May 2018 12:05:17 +0100 (BST) From: Bartlomiej Zolnierkiewicz To: Mauro Carvalho Chehab Cc: Randy Dunlap , Anders Roxell , tomi.valkeinen@ti.com, linux-omap@vger.kernel.org, linux-fbdev@vger.kernel.org, dri-devel@lists.freedesktop.org, linux-kernel@vger.kernel.org Subject: Re: [PATCH] drivers: omap2: Kconfig: make FB_OMAP2_DSS_INIT depend on OF Date: Fri, 04 May 2018 13:05:17 +0200 Message-id: <1544113.qp318iEQvZ@amdc3058> User-Agent: KMail/4.13.3 (Linux/3.13.0-96-generic; KDE/4.13.3; x86_64; ; ) In-reply-to: <20180504075906.02ecf32e@vento.lan> MIME-version: 1.0 Content-transfer-encoding: quoted-printable Content-type: text/plain; charset="utf-8" X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FmpnleLIzCtJLcpLzFFi42LZduzned18uzdRBlO/KVvcmvKbyeLK1/ds Fif6PrBaXN41h81i9pJ+Fov3nzqZLN7emc5isX7+LTYHDo/NK7Q8Nq3qZPO4c20Pm8f97uNM HsdvbGfy+LxJLoAtissmJTUnsyy1SN8ugSvj25LpzAUHZCqOPXjC2sA4SbyLkZNDQsBEovnn fqYuRi4OIYEVjBIbvp5lg3A+M0rcXnqPFaaq89dSFojEMkaJeUuPMUI4vxkleiafB6tiE7CS mNi+ihHEFhEwkzh57ijYKGaB54wS+9ZeZANJCAsES0zYso4FxGYRUJXYte0jM4jNK6Ap8ev5 E7C4qICXxJZ97UwgNqeAgcSS+7tYIGoEJX5MvgdmMwtoSzx5d4EVwtaUePFlEth5EgIn2CTO PJzPDnG3i8SKm/8YIWxhiVfHt0DFZSQ6Ow4yQTQ0M0p827GHGSIxgVFiz3ohCNta4vDxi1Ab +CQmbZsOVMMBFOeV6GgTgjA9JA69SoeodpTY8/kXNIiuMUpsnzKdeQKj7Cwkd89CcvcsJHcv YGRexSieWlqcm55abJSXWq5XnJhbXJqXrpecn7uJEZg8Tv87/mUH464/SYcYBTgYlXh4BRxe RwmxJpYVV+YeYpTgYFYS4Z11CCjEm5JYWZValB9fVJqTWnyIUZqDRUmcN06jLkpIID2xJDU7 NbUgtQgmy8TBKdXAWHtp40kdgRuXXx7SYplj/q1GoahTX5vLzkSlt+zEB5l9E1UdmtU5Dj56 tnIN/waxefPsbh9YP++95K/KT1c6NybVXZ340uif2e1NqtWfflzsiPTanpyU+8au7/1Mtj9B 5x4o2O2qTBIxi7nHxL+QlyM6QEjKTWv6s8VMq9nzl5X09HErFVnrKLEUZyQaajEXFScCACh3 hlUaAwAA X-Brightmail-Tracker: H4sIAAAAAAAAA+NgFrrBLMWRmVeSWpSXmKPExsVy+t/xa7q5dm+iDPZ1KVvcmvKbyeLK1/ds Fif6PrBaXN41h81i9pJ+Fov3nzqZLN7emc5isX7+LTYHDo/NK7Q8Nq3qZPO4c20Pm8f97uNM HsdvbGfy+LxJLoAtissmJTUnsyy1SN8ugSvj25LpzAUHZCqOPXjC2sA4SbyLkZNDQsBEovPX UpYuRi4OIYEljBKdjauYIZy/jBJ/24+zgFSxCVhJTGxfxQhiiwiYSZw8d5QNpIhZ4DmjxOE9 l1hBEsICwRKXfj0GK2IRUJXYte0jM4jNK6Ap8ev5E7BBogJeElv2tTOB2JwCBhJL7u+CWt3E KNF38RYbRIOgxI/J98AamAW0JZ68uwC0gAPIVpeYMiV3AiP/LCRVs5BUzUKoWsDIvIpRJLW0 ODc9t9hQrzgxt7g0L10vOT93EyMwvLcd+7l5B+OljcGHGAU4GJV4eHfYvo4SYk0sK67MPcQo wcGsJMI76xBQiDclsbIqtSg/vqg0J7X4EKM0B4uSOO95g8ooIYH0xJLU7NTUgtQimCwTB6dU A2P/JLdZKgc0Lrclt4d+T7C/8/1AVvwP7zrv4rspdmVnz8w6euWb/urey1qPLh5s+nEx/JlX R/2sqcsK1jx4Et4+h9tGSebz0zpJb563ln9KxAJmi6XcOqC+4AdLxwQmwzXxXpMqbix/dNNU a5r2KlbtXRk75yZusuV6JLGdz2Aanz3j0VNaZ9qUWIozEg21mIuKEwEMrLBNawIAAA== X-CMS-MailID: 20180504110518eucas1p1f79dec0a8def38083f82885c9c47bd5d X-Msg-Generator: CA CMS-TYPE: 201P X-CMS-RootMailID: 20180504110518eucas1p1f79dec0a8def38083f82885c9c47bd5d X-RootMTR: 20180504110518eucas1p1f79dec0a8def38083f82885c9c47bd5d References: <20180420112551.27027-1-anders.roxell@linaro.org> <44871995.YYHkG5ofpC@amdc3058> <20180504075906.02ecf32e@vento.lan> Sender: linux-kernel-owner@vger.kernel.org Precedence: bulk List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On Friday, May 04, 2018 07:59:06 AM Mauro Carvalho Chehab wrote: > Em Fri, 04 May 2018 12:48:46 +0200 > Bartlomiej Zolnierkiewicz escreveu: >=20 > > On Thursday, May 03, 2018 08:48:56 AM Randy Dunlap wrote: > > > On 04/20/2018 04:25 AM, Anders Roxell wrote: =20 > > > > Commit 7378f1149884 ("media: omap2: omapfb: allow building it w= ith > > > > COMPILE_TEST") broke compilation without CONFIG_OF selected. > > > > CC drivers/video/fbdev/core/fbmem.o > > > > drivers/video/fbdev/omap2/omapfb/dss/omapdss-boot-init.c: In fu= nction =E2=80=98omapdss_update_prop=E2=80=99: > > > > drivers/video/fbdev/omap2/omapfb/dss/omapdss-boot-init.c:68:2: = error: implicit declaration of function =E2=80=98of_update_property=E2=80= =99; did you mean =E2=80=98of_get_property=E2=80=99? [-Werror=3Dimplici= t-function-declaration] > > > > of_update_property(node, prop); > > > > ^~~~~~~~~~~~~~~~~~ > > > > of_get_property > > > > cc1: some warnings being treated as errors > > > > scripts/Makefile.build:312: recipe for target 'drivers/video/fb= dev/omap2/omapfb/dss/omapdss-boot-init.o' failed > > > > make[7]: *** [drivers/video/fbdev/omap2/omapfb/dss/omapdss-boot= -init.o] Error 1 > > > > scripts/Makefile.build:559: recipe for target 'drivers/video/fb= dev/omap2/omapfb/dss' failed > > > > make[6]: *** [drivers/video/fbdev/omap2/omapfb/dss] Error 2 > > > > make[6]: *** Waiting for unfinished jobs.... > > > >=20 > > > > Add OF dependency in order to make all configurations work agai= n. > > > >=20 > > > > of_update_property() has no inline stub, and that that could be= added as > > > > an alternative. > > > >=20 > > > > Signed-off-by: Anders Roxell > > > > --- > > > > drivers/video/fbdev/omap2/Kconfig | 2 +- > > > > 1 file changed, 1 insertion(+), 1 deletion(-) > > > >=20 > > > > diff --git a/drivers/video/fbdev/omap2/Kconfig b/drivers/video/= fbdev/omap2/Kconfig > > > > index 82008699d253..4de381f2452e 100644 > > > > --- a/drivers/video/fbdev/omap2/Kconfig > > > > +++ b/drivers/video/fbdev/omap2/Kconfig > > > > @@ -1,4 +1,4 @@ > > > > -if ARCH_OMAP2PLUS || COMPILE_TEST > > > > +if OF && (ARCH_OMAP2PLUS || COMPILE_TEST) > > > > =20 > > > > source "drivers/video/fbdev/omap2/omapfb/Kconfig" > > > > =20 > > > > =20 > > >=20 > > > Hi, > > >=20 > > > This patch certainly fixes the build errors that I have been seei= ng in > > > linux-next for several days now, so: > > >=20 > > > Acked-by: Randy Dunlap > > > Tested-by: Randy Dunlap =20 > >=20 > > Thanks. > >=20 > > Since there has been no follow up from Mauro on this ([1]) I guess > > that the best thing I can do is simply merging both patches to fbde= v > > tree.. > >=20 > > [1] https://www.spinics.net/lists/linux-media/msg132583.html >=20 > Sorry, it seems I missed it. If you didn't merge them yet, I'll > merge it on my tree today, if you think it would be best to have > it together with the patch that enabled FB_OMAP builds with > COMPILE_TEST. This would be best indeed, you can add my ACK: Acked-by: Bartlomiej Zolnierkiewicz > If you prefer, instead, feel free to merge via your tree, as this is > FB stuff anyway. >=20 > If you need/want: >=20 > Acked-by: Mauro Carvalho Chehab BTW Could you please also comment on / ACK my patch in this thread: https://www.spinics.net/lists/linux-media/msg132733.html Best regards, -- Bartlomiej Zolnierkiewicz Samsung R&D Institute Poland Samsung Electronics